Peer39 may use cookies for the purposes of tracking when an Internet user has seen an advertisement and the collection of non-personally identifiable information. We may use both session cookies, packets that are erased when the user closes the browser at the end of a web session, and persistent cookies, those that remain on the user's computer even after the user closes the browser for a programmed amount of time. To make certain that advertisements are correctly targeted to users, the websites in the Peer39 Network may place data tags on their websites. Data tags are used to match anonymous visitor browsing behavior to specified advertisements, and the tags are not used to collect PII.
Opt-OutUsers always have the option to prevent the use of cookies on their computers by changing the setting on their Internet browsers to block cookies. In addition, users have the option to block the use of JavaScript, which may be used by Peer39 to display advertisements. Since each Internet browser is different, for more information, each user should review the documentation regarding the user's specific browser. The user should be aware, however, that opting out of cookies may affect the user's ability to access the functionality and content of certain websites.
